> > Most implementations cache the combined result of two-stage
> > translation, but some, like Andes cores, use split TLBs that
> > store VS-stage and G-stage entries separately.
> >
> > On such systems, when a VCPU migrates to another CPU, an additional
> > HFENCE.VVMA is required to avoid using stale VS-stage entries, which
> > could otherwise cause guest faults.
> >
> > Introduce a static key to identify CPUs with split two-stage TLBs.
> > When enabled, KVM issues an extra HFENCE.VVMA on VCPU migration to
> > prevent stale VS-stage mappings.
